### PR: dependency pinning policy for Lanternkit plugins

Quick one for plugin authors: we're moving from loose ranges to exact pins for anything touching the plugin ABI. Minor bumps kept breaking third-party builds, so now the host declares hard bounds and your manifest must match. Nothing changes for pure-utility deps. The pinned versions and allowed drift windows this PR introduces are below.

constants for yaduf-fahag:
BUDGETS = {
    "kelix": 528,
    "briwyn": 734,
}

Runbook: enabling dark-mode in the Fernwald admin dashboard. Before the release window, confirm the theme service is on build 7 or later; earlier builds cache palette tokens aggressively and will serve mixed themes. Flip the theme flag only after the CDN purge completes, then smoke-test the billing and audit views, which historically regressed first. Roll back by reverting the flag — no deploy needed. If anything looks off, page the Interface guild before widening the cohort. The release configuration for this change follows.

deployment values, badug-yadup:
[aldmir]
port = 4000
region = west-1
host = aldmir.halixlabs.example
team = kelax
timeout_ms = 2000
retries = 5

Runbook: GrowCell Controller — Sensor Drift Check

If humidity readings from the Bay 3 canopy sensors diverge more than 4% from the reference probe, do not recalibrate immediately. First verify the probe housing is dry and the intake vents are clear. Then pull the last 48 hours of readings and compare against the ventilation log; drift during fan cycles usually indicates airflow interference, not sensor failure. To query historical readings, connect to the telemetry database using the connection string below.

database URL for hawip-kagap: redis://rusok_svc:bMCaqek7MRWIOJ@db-8501.zarqeltech.corp:5432/sileth